PG电子平台维护指南,确保系统稳定与安全pg电子平台维护
本文目录导读:
在当今数字化时代,PG电子平台作为数据存储、应用运行和用户交互的中心,扮演着至关重要的角色,随着平台的不断扩展和功能的日益复杂,维护平台的稳定与安全变得尤为重要,本文将从多个方面探讨PG电子平台维护的重要性,并提供实用的维护指南,帮助您确保平台的高效运行。
PG电子平台的维护不仅仅是日常的服务器管理和软件更新,更是一个全面的系统工程,维护工作直接影响到平台的性能、可用性和安全性,进而影响企业的业务发展和用户信任,本指南将从架构设计、安全维护、性能优化、备份与恢复以及测试与监控等多个方面,为您提供详细的维护策略和实践建议。
平台架构设计
-
模块化设计
平台架构的设计必须模块化,将平台划分为功能模块,如数据存储、前端展示、后端计算、用户认证等,每个模块独立开发,便于维护和升级,模块化设计还可以提高系统的扩展性,使平台能够随着业务需求的变化而灵活调整。 -
可扩展性
在架构设计中,需考虑系统的可扩展性,使用分布式架构,将关键功能分散到多个节点上,确保在单个节点故障时,其他节点仍能正常运行,数据库设计也要遵循可扩展性原则,支持高并发和大规模数据存储。 -
高可用性
高可用性是平台维护的核心目标之一,通过冗余设计,确保关键组件有备用节点或镜像节点,以避免单点故障,使用主从复制技术,确保数据和服务的高可用性。 -
缓存与消息队列
为了提高平台性能,建议使用缓存技术来减少数据库查询次数,消息队列(如RabbitMQ)可以用于处理异步任务,提高系统的响应速度和稳定性。
安全维护
-
数据安全
数据是平台维护的核心,必须采取严格的安全措施,确保数据库的物理和逻辑隔离,防止数据泄露,使用加密技术保护敏感数据,如使用SSL/TLS协议进行数据传输。 -
权限管理
合理分配用户权限,防止权限滥用,使用RBAC(基于角色的访问控制)模型,根据用户角色赋予相应的访问权限,确保只有授权用户才能访问敏感数据。 -
漏洞扫描与修复
定期进行漏洞扫描,识别并修复潜在的安全漏洞,使用自动化工具如OWASP ZAP或Cve-Track,可以快速发现和修复漏洞,降低安全风险。 -
加密技术和安全审计
采用加密技术保护传输和存储的数据,防止网络攻击和数据泄露,建立安全审计机制,记录系统的操作日志,及时发现和应对异常行为。
性能优化
-
代码优化
在平台开发过程中,注重代码的优化,避免低效的代码结构,使用单线程避免 busy wait,优化循环结构,减少不必要的计算。 -
数据库性能调优
配合数据库优化工具(如DBT或MLM)进行性能调优,优化查询计划,减少数据读取时间,合理设计索引,确保高频查询的快速响应。 -
缓存管理
合理使用缓存技术,避免数据库压力,根据缓存命中率调整缓存策略,确保缓存的高效利用。 -
负载均衡与分布式计算
使用负载均衡技术,将请求分布到多个节点上,提高系统的处理能力,采用分布式计算框架(如Docker或Kubernetes),提高平台的扩展性和性能。
备份与恢复
-
数据备份
定期备份数据,确保在紧急情况下能够快速恢复,使用全量备份和增量备份相结合的方式,既保证数据的安全性,又减少备份时间。 -
恢复策略
制定详细的恢复策略,包括数据恢复、系统恢复和业务连续性的恢复,使用灾难恢复方案,确保在数据丢失时能够快速恢复。 -
灾难恢复计划
制定全面的灾难恢复计划,包括应急响应流程和演练,确保在突发事件中能够快速响应,最大限度地减少对业务的影响。
测试与监控
-
测试
测试是维护的重要环节,通过自动化测试工具(如Jenkins或TestNG),可以快速发现和修复问题,进行性能测试和压力测试,确保平台在高负载下的稳定运行。 -
监控系统
使用监控工具(如Prometheus或ELK),实时监控平台的性能指标,如CPU使用率、内存使用率、网络流量等,通过日志分析和错误日志管理,及时发现和应对异常情况。
PG电子平台的维护是一个复杂而系统性的工程,需要从架构设计、安全维护、性能优化、备份与恢复以及测试与监控等多个方面入手,通过持续投入资源和专业的维护团队,可以有效保障平台的稳定运行和数据安全,只有全面考虑这些因素,才能确保您的PG电子平台在激烈的市场竞争中保持竞争力,为用户提供优质的用户体验。
PG电子平台维护指南,确保系统稳定与安全pg电子平台维护,
发表评论